Transaction e161ca72feec69bb92506ec690018000e220749954e8ade8d981869af0df9ec0
1 Input
1 Output
-
e161ca72feec69bb92506ec690018000e220749954e8ade8d981869af0df9ec0:0
- value
- 1159740
- script pubkey
- OP_0 OP_PUSHBYTES_20 052dc836fc3c078bcc42baa23e07614534b03f46
- address
- bc1qq5kusdhu8srchnzzh23rupmpg56tq06x86z2r4